What Are Goethe Certificates?
Goethe Certificates, also referred to as the "Goethe-Zertifikat," are worldwide recognized German language efficiency tests used by the Goethe-Institut, a cultural organization that promotes the German language and culture worldwide. The certificates are based on the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), which divides language proficiency into 6 levels: A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. Each level corresponds to a particular set of language skills and competencies.
Levels of Goethe Certificates
A1: Breakthrough
Description: At this level, candidates can comprehend and use familiar everyday expressions and very basic expressions focused on the complete satisfaction of requirements of a concrete type. They can introduce themselves and others and can ask and address questions about personal information such as where they live, people they know, and things they have.Test Format: The A1 exam consists of reading, writing, listening, and speaking sections.
A2: Waystage
Description: Candidates at this level can comprehend sentences and regularly used expressions associated to areas of the majority of immediate relevance (e.g., individual and household details, shopping, regional geography, work). They can communicate in easy and routine jobs needing an easy and direct exchange of info on familiar and routine matters.Test Format: The A2 exam consists of reading, composing, listening, and speaking sections.
B1: Threshold
Description: At this level, prospects can understand the primary points of clear standard input on familiar matters frequently encountered in work, school, leisure, and so on. They can handle many situations most likely to develop while taking a trip in a location where the language is spoken and can produce basic linked text on subjects that recognize or of individual interest.Test Format: The B1 exam covers reading, writing, listening, and speaking sections.

Description: Candidates at this level can comprehend the primary ideas of complicated text on both concrete and abstract topics, consisting of technical conversations in their field of specialization. They can interact with a degree of fluency and spontaneity that makes regular interaction with native speakers rather possible without pressure for either party.Test Format: The B2 exam includes reading, writing, listening, and speaking sections.
C1: Effective Operational Proficiency
Description: At this level, candidates can understand a wide range of requiring, longer texts and acknowledge implicit significance. They can express themselves with complete confidence and spontaneously without much apparent looking for expressions and can utilize language flexibly and effectively for social, academic, and expert purposes.Test Format: The C1 exam consists of reading, writing, listening, and speaking sections.
C2: Mastery
Description: Candidates at this level can understand with ease practically whatever they hear or check out. They can sum up information from different spoken and written sources, reconstructing arguments and accounts in a meaningful presentation. Q: What is the age requirement for taking a Goethe Certificate exam?
A: There is no specific age requirement for taking a Goethe Certificate exam. Nevertheless, the Goethe-Institut uses various examinations for children and teens, such as the Goethe-Zertifikat A1: Start Deutsch 1 and the Goethe-Zertifikat A2: Start Deutsch 2.
Q: How often are Goethe Certificate tests offered?
A: Goethe Certificate tests are provided numerous times throughout the year at different test centers all over the world. The exact dates and places can be found on the Goethe-Institut's main site.
Q: How long does it take to get the outcomes?
A: The outcomes for Goethe Certificate tests are generally offered within 4-6 weeks after the test date. Nevertheless, this can vary depending upon the level and place.
Q: Can I retake the exam if I do not pass?
A: Yes, you can retake the Goethe Certificate exam as often times as needed till you achieve the preferred level of proficiency. Nevertheless, you may require to await the next scheduled exam date.
Q: Are Goethe Certificates acknowledged internationally?
A: Yes, Goethe Certificates are internationally acknowledged and are extensively accepted by universities, companies, and government firms worldwide as proof of German language proficiency.
